Siri settings on Mac
On your Mac, use Siri settings to turn on and customize options for Siri.
Browse through the options below for details about customizing your settings.
To open these settings, choose Apple menu (or Siri
) in the sidebar. (You may need to scroll down.)
Siri settings
Option | Description | ||||||||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Siri | Use to turn on Siri to do everyday tasks, get quick answers, and more. If you turn off Siri and then turn it on again later, you may need to set up Siri again. | ||||||||||
Listen for or Listen for “Hey Siri” | Choose how you want to start using Siri. You can choose to say “Hey Siri” or “Siri,” or turn off listening and click the Siri icon or use a keyboard shortcut instead. To check whether “Hey Siri” or “Siri” is available for your device and language, see the Apple Support article Use Siri on all your Apple devices. | ||||||||||
Allow Siri when locked (available when a “Listen for” option is turned on) | Allow Siri to be available even if your Mac is locked or in sleep. Just say “Hey Siri” or “Siri,” then make a request. Depending on your request, you may need to unlock your Mac. | ||||||||||
Keyboard shortcut | Choose a shortcut to activate Siri or choose Customize to create your own. | ||||||||||
Language | Change the language and dialect to use with Siri. Siri isn’t available in all languages or countries or regions. | ||||||||||
Voice | Select a preferred voice for Siri from the Variations options and the Voices options. Some languages may only have one option. | ||||||||||
Siri history | Delete Siri and Dictation interactions you’ve performed on this Mac from Siri servers. See Delete Siri and Dictation history. | ||||||||||
